Job Duties

  • Perform cleaning functions in assigned areas following established schedule and using departmental standards and infection control guidelines
  • Complete minor maintenance including light bulbs, plunge toilets and change batteries as needed
  • Perform cleaning tasks inside and outside assigned areas in accordance with department standards
  • Maintain floors including sweeping, dry and wet mopping, stripping, scrubbing, waxing, vacuuming, extraction, hosting, and buffing as scheduled
  • Assist in cleaning emergency spills
  • Perform project cleaning such as walls, ceilings, vents, light fixtures, windows
  • Remove trash and recyclables and replace liners
  • Deep clean rooms/units at times of transfer/discharges
  • Move furniture and assist in resident moves
  • Participate in campus linen program including distribution, collection, and preparation for pick-up
  • Make beds in guest rooms or residences
  • Maintain cleaning equipment and report repair needs
  • Observe and report repairs needed for facilities, furniture, fixtures
  • Participate in receiving supplies, deliveries, and putting away
  • Participate in campus snow and ice salting as needed
